On May 21, 2022, a historic weather event known as a tore through Canada's most populated corridor, leaving a trail of destruction that reshaped the lives of millions. Spanning roughly 1,000 kilometers from Sarnia, Ontario, to Quebec City, the storm struck nearly 41% of the Canadian population in just nine hours. What is a Derecho?
